USE master; go IF DB_ID (N'U8CLOUD') IS NOT NULL DROP DATABASE [U8CLOUD]; go CREATE DATABASE [U8CLOUD] go ALTER DATABASE [U8CLOUD] ADD FILEGROUP [NNC_DATA01] go ALTER DATABASE [U8CLOUD] ADD FILEGROUP [NNC_DATA02] go ALTER DATABASE [U8CLOUD] ADD FILEGROUP [NNC_DATA03] go ALTER DATABASE [U8CLOUD] ADD FILEGROUP [NNC_INDEX01] go ALTER DATABASE [U8CLOUD] ADD FILEGROUP [NNC_INDEX02] go ALTER DATABASE [U8CLOUD] ADD FILEGROUP [NNC_INDEX03] go ALTER DATABASE [U8CLOUD] ADD FILE(NAME = N'nnc_data01', FILENAME = N'D:\U8CERP\DATA\nnc_data01_Data.NDF' , SIZE = 500, FILEGROWTH = 200) TO FILEGROUP [NNC_DATA01] go ALTER DATABASE [U8CLOUD] ADD FILE(NAME = N'nnc_data02', FILENAME = N'D:\U8CERP\DATA\nnc_data02_Data.NDF' , SIZE = 500, FILEGROWTH = 200) TO FILEGROUP [NNC_DATA02] go ALTER DATABASE [U8CLOUD] ADD FILE(NAME = N'nnc_data03', FILENAME = N'D:\U8CERP\DATA\nnc_data03_Data.NDF' , SIZE = 500, FILEGROWTH = 200) TO FILEGROUP [NNC_DATA03] go ALTER DATABASE [U8CLOUD] ADD FILE(NAME = N'nnc_index01', FILENAME = N'D:\U8CERP\DATA\nnc_index01_Data.NDF' , SIZE = 200, FILEGROWTH = 100) TO FILEGROUP [NNC_INDEX01] go ALTER DATABASE [U8CLOUD] ADD FILE(NAME = N'nnc_index02', FILENAME = N'D:\U8CERP\DATA\nnc_index02_Data.NDF' , SIZE = 200, FILEGROWTH = 100) TO FILEGROUP [NNC_INDEX02] go ALTER DATABASE [U8CLOUD] ADD FILE(NAME = N'nnc_index03', FILENAME = N'D:\U8CERP\DATA\nnc_index03_Data.NDF' , SIZE = 200, FILEGROWTH = 100) TO FILEGROUP [NNC_INDEX03] go -- 调整临时表空间 declare @name char(50) declare @sql nvarchar(500) select @name=rtrim(name) from tempdb.dbo.sysfiles where status & 0x40 != 0x40 set @sql='alter database tempdb modify file ( name='+@name+',size=500mb,filegrowth=10mb)' exec master.dbo.sp_executesql @sql use U8CLOUD go --启用快照隔离 declare @exec_stmt nvarchar(4000) select @exec_stmt='ALTER DATABASE '+db_name()+' set read_committed_snapshot ON ' exec (@exec_stmt) go --禁用并行 sp_configure 'show advanced options',1 go reconfigure with override go sp_configure 'max degree of parallelism',1 go reconfigure with override go